Requisition Summary
The Hardware-in-the-Loop Technician provides technical support and assistance to HIL engineers and test engineers in the design, development, and execution of test equipment and benches used to verify embedded vehicle controllers. This role is responsible for the setup, maintenance, troubleshooting, and operation of HIL test systems, hardware components, and simulation equipment. The technician works collaboratively with engineering teams to ensure test benches are operational, properly configured, and ready for test execution.

Job Functions / Responsibilities
- Assembles, configures, and integrates hardware components for HIL test benches and simulation systems
- Performs routine maintenance and calibration of test equipment and HIL hardware systems
- Troubleshoots hardware and software issues on test benches to minimize downtime
- Supports test engineers during test execution by monitoring equipment performance and logging data
- Assists in the setup and configuration of dSpace Scalexio hardware and related test systems
- Documents hardware configurations, test setups, and troubleshooting procedures
- Coordinates with vendors and suppliers regarding equipment repairs and replacements
- Assists in the build and installation of new test benches and equipment
- Performs cable management, wiring, and integration of vehicle networks (CAN, J1939, LIN)
- Maintains inventory of test equipment, cables, connectors, and replacement parts
- Supports the preparation of test systems for verification and validation activities
- Communicates technical issues and status updates to engineering and management
